Head compatibility between slightly different models

April 17th, 2016, 23:48

Hi Gurus

Is there any chance heads would be compatible between two slightly different models, like these?

Patient
WD 1.5tb
WD1502FYPS-02W3BO
DCM: HBRCHV2CAB
Date: 16 Sept 2010
Thailand

Donor
WD 2tb
WD2002FYPS-02W3BO
DCM: HBNCHV2AAB
Date: 15 Dec 2010
Thailand

Thanks

Re: Head compatibility between slightly different models

April 18th, 2016, 0:42

Those look like a good match. It is helpful to include the first few characters of the serial number.

Head maps are critical. You can usually use a 2 TB head stack on a 1.5 TB drive, but sometimes the smaller drive head stacks won't work if they are missing heads or have bad heads (compared to the larger drive).

For example, a heads map of 0,1,2,5,6,7 with six physical heads will work to replace a drive with a heads map of 0,1,5,6,7, and five physical heads, but I wouldn't usually attempt the reverse. However, if the smaller drive has six heads, then often it is OK to use it on the larger capacity drive.

Sometimes a manufacturer will truncate a drive's capacity because of a heads / platter issue. Other times they simply don't use one or more (good) heads to meet a production requirement. You generally don't know which.
